NAME

6       PDL - the Perl Data Language
7

DESCRIPTION

9       (For the exported PDL constructor, pdl(), see PDL::Core or pdl[2])
10
11       PDL is the Perl Data Language, a perl extension that is designed for
12       scientific and bulk numeric data processing and display.  It extends
13       perl's syntax and includes fully vectorized, multidimensional array
14       handling, plus several paths for device-independent graphics output.
15
16       For basic information on the PDL language, see the pdl(1) (lowercase)
17       man page.
18
19       You can run PDL programs directly as perl scripts that include the PDL
20       module (with "use PDL;"), or via an interactive shell (see the
21       perldl(1) man page).
22
23       The PDL language extension includes about a dozen perl modules that
24       form the core of the language, plus additional modules that add further
25       functionality.  The perl module "PDL" loads all of the core modules
26       automatically, making their functions available in the current perl
27       namespace.  See also PDL::Lite or PDL::LiteF if start-up time becomes
28       an issue.
29
30       EXPORTS:
31          "use PDL;" exports a large number of routines into the calling
32          namespace.  If you want to avoid namespace pollution, you must
33          instead "use PDL::Lite", and include any additional modules explic‐
34          itly.
35
36       NICESLICE:
37          Note that the PDL::NiceSlice syntax is NOT automatically loaded by
38          "use PDL;".  If you want to use the extended slicing syntax in a
39          standalone script, you must also say "use PDL::NiceSlice;".
40
41       PDL::Math:
42          The PDL::Math module has been added to the list of modules for ver‐
43          sions later than 2.3.1. Note that PDL::Math is still not included in
44          the Lite and LiteF start-up modules.
45

SYNOPSIS

47        use PDL; # Is equivalent to the following:
48
49          use PDL::Core;
50          use PDL::Ops;
51          use PDL::Primitive;
52          use PDL::Ufunc;
53          use PDL::Basic;
54          use PDL::Slices;
55          use PDL::Bad;
56          use PDL::MatrixOps;
57          use PDL::Math;
58          use PDL::Version;
59          use PDL::IO::Misc;
60          use PDL::IO::FITS;
61          use PDL::IO::Pic;
62          use PDL::Lvalue;
